The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Индекс форумов
Составление сообщения

Исходное сообщение
"В sysvinit добавлена утилита для преобразования unit-файлов ..."
Отправлено OpenEcho, 19-Ноя-19 13:10 
>А вы может объясните, нафига вам вообще нужен init?

Приехали...

"теперь мамо с папо не нужен чтоб родиться?"

Папо=ядро
Мамо=инит

Мамо+Папо=детки
ядро->инит(pid1)->processes

Ядро обычная програма, с входными параметрами, один из которых - путь к программе, которaя запустится ядром самой первой и обеспечит инициализацию всей системы. Инитом может быть простой busybox, или даже собственно писаная програма, но что то должно быть инитом, т.к. кернел этим не занимается.

Инит должен быть очень простым, запустить демонов(сервисы) и все, из простых соображений - чем проще, тем надежней, принимая во внимание высокий приоритет PID1 процеса.

Все нарекания на системду не из-за юнитов (по простому - конфигов), a
из-за того, что она превратилась из PID 1 в виндовый svchost выполняя не свойственные иниту функции, а именно - пытается заменить собой массу наиболее используемых, ключевых сервисов таких как логин,логи,время,днс... монополизируя систему и являющуюся single-point-of-failure т.к. работает с наивысшим приоритетом. Подкупив людей простой конфигуационных файлов (по сравнению с очень "сложными портянками") и фиктивной быстротой мультипотокового старта, получили довольно легко полную власть. Обычный корпоративный подход - захватить полную власть над продуктом(и).


 

Ваше сообщение
Имя*:
EMail:
Для отправки ответов на email укажите знак ! перед адресом, например, !user@host.ru (!! - не показывать email).
Более тонкая настройка отправки ответов производится в профиле зарегистрированного участника форума.
Заголовок*:
Сообщение*:
 
При общении не допускается: неуважительное отношение к собеседнику, хамство, унизительное обращение, ненормативная лексика, переход на личности, агрессивное поведение, обесценивание собеседника, провоцирование флейма голословными и заведомо ложными заявлениями. Не отвечайте на сообщения, явно нарушающие правила - удаляются не только сами нарушения, но и все ответы на них. Лог модерирования.



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ру